WebIt is inversely proportional to the frequency of the wave if we assume that the wave is moving at a fixed speed. At 20 °C or 68 °F, the sound is traveling in dry air at about 343 meters per second or 1125 feet per second or a 1 kilometer per approximately 3 seconds. It travels faster in liquids and even faster in solids. Most common velocities: Light in vacuum (air) = 300,000 km/s Light in water = 225,000 km/s Sound in air = 340 m/s how much space do pet pigs needWeb5 nov. 2024 · If the tension in the rope is higher, the pulse will propagate faster. If the linear mass density of the rope is higher, then the pulse will propagate slower.
